/PICM/UI207 Cannot proceed; incomplete settings for change request approval
typically indicates that there are missing or incomplete configurations related to the change request approval process in the SAP system. This error can occur in various scenarios, particularly when working with the SAP Change Request Management (ChaRM) functionality within the SAP Solution Manager.Causes:
- Incomplete Configuration: The change request approval process may not be fully configured in the system. This could include missing settings for approval workflows, roles, or authorization profiles.
- Missing Approval Roles: The necessary roles for users involved in the approval process may not be assigned or configured correctly.
- Workflow Issues: There may be issues with the workflow definitions or the workflow itself may not be activated.
- Authorization Issues: The user attempting to perform the action may not have the required authorizations to proceed with the change request approval.
- Transport Management Settings: If the transport management system is not properly set up, it can lead to issues with change requests.
Solutions:
Check Configuration Settings:
- Navigate to the Change Request Management configuration in the SAP Solution Manager.
- Ensure that all necessary settings for the approval process are completed, including defining approval workflows and assigning relevant roles.
Assign Roles:
- Verify that the users involved in the approval process have the appropriate roles assigned. This can be done through transaction codes like PFCG (Role Maintenance).
- Ensure that the roles include the necessary authorizations for change request approval.
Review Workflow Definitions:
- Check the workflow definitions related to change request approvals. Ensure that they are correctly defined and activated.
- Use transaction code SWDD (Workflow Builder) to review and modify workflows if necessary.
Check User Authorizations:
- Use transaction code SU53 to analyze authorization issues. This will help identify if the user lacks the necessary permissions.
- Adjust the authorization profiles as needed.
Transport Management Configuration:
- Ensure that the transport management system is correctly configured. This includes checking transport routes and settings in transaction code STMS.
